Marion, Ind. – The No. 12 Union College men's basketball team opened its 2023-24 season on Thursday, Nov. 2, at No. 9 Indiana Wesleyan.
The Bulldogs' Will Bailey tallied 11 points in the first half, while going 5-of-7 from the floor. Markelo Sullivan registered nine points in the opening half for Union.
Union scored 30 points in the opening half, but Indiana Wesleyan was 19-of-33 from the floor en route to leading 51-30 at halftime. The Wildcats' offensive success continued in the second half as Indiana Wesleyan won 102-66.
Sullivan led Union in scoring with 15 points, while recording five rebounds and five assists. Bailey accounted 13 points to go along with a team-leading three steals. Anton Mozga and Markelle Turner each recorded seven points.
The Bulldogs are now 0-1 this season, while Indiana Wesleyan is 2-1. Up next for Union is a home conference game against Pikeville on Wednesday, Nov. 8, at 7:30 p.m.
